TWIST/
COMPRESS

These woodcuts are attempted translations of the large-scale drawings I produced during my OUTPOST residency. I continued to explore the feelings of compression, tension and claustrophobia experienced within my home during the pandemic, focusing on abstracting bodily forms.

Cutting directly and automatically into the plate brought an unusual spontaneity to the printmaking process, whilst experimenting with fabric added unexpected textures to the end print.

Variable linocut editions each of 14, on Somerset paper, Japanese paper and calico.

2021
